Inherently noisy valve train amplified by thin walled exhaust. Thick cast iron manifolds masks the sound, but once you have headers on there, tick tick tick. Mine does the exact same thing. My Silverado does the same thing. My Harley does the same thing. Although I recently solved my Harley (which use small block chevy roller lifters) tick with a set of better lifters.
IMHO the Gen IV motor family could use some more refinement in the valve train dept. In this day and age of advanced computer engineering, sound labs... is it too much to ask for lifters that don't tick? If the aftermarket has a better lifter, I'll probably be swapping lifters some day in mine with a nice cam. The exhaust pulse in the header tube is different, that is not an objectionable tick. The tick is clearance in the valve train. I could hear mine slightly when stock. As soon as I put the headers on, holy crap this is one ticky valve train. |
